Output 8c6a49641601ebdc6cb9f74e41643f2ae19cb1cdeee220b2752fd51960600751:27

value
145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ede66e8bc87443c66e5c67b9243abe30e3a90b5 OP_EQUAL
address
3BoEgQWfGkcQmAnYJGEnFHts5DtPged2PT
transaction
8c6a49641601ebdc6cb9f74e41643f2ae19cb1cdeee220b2752fd51960600751
spent
true